10 killed as 18-seater bus plunges into river

No fewer than 10 passengers perished in a fatal road accident along Okosu River in the Sampou community of Kolokuma/Opokuma Local Government Area of Bayelsa State.

The accident, which occurred about 8.30pm on Saturday, caused gridlock on East-West Road. The officials of the state security outfit, Operation Doo Akpo, were, however, seen assisting in the rescue and evacuation of the corpses to the morgue.

An eyewitness, Mr. Emmanuel Eziya, told PUNCH Metro that the 18-seater bus was conveying the passengers to Yenagoa from a traditional marriage at Oginigbo in Ughelli South local Government Area of Delta State.

Eziya said the bus somersaulted, veered off the road and plunged into the river when it allegedly attempted to overtake a vehicle.

"Thought the river is shallow, only those who knew how to swim could be rescued," he added.

Eziya said the driver of the ill-fated Hiace bus, who was popularly known as Student, and operated from the Opolo Motor Park in Yenagoa, died alongside his passengers.

But a nursing mother was said to have survived as she was able to swim out of the river.

It was learnt, however, that she lost her child in the crash.

It was further learnt that most of the occupants of the vehicle were women and children.

PUNCH Metro learnt that about eight persons, who sustained critical injuries, were currently receiving medical treatment at an undisclosed hospital in Bayelsa.

Efforts to reach the Sector Commander of the Federal Road Safety Corps in the state, Mr. Vincent Jack, were unsuccessful as his phone indicated that it was switched off.

However, Bayelsa State Commissioner of Police, Mr. Hilarry Opara, confirmed the accident.

"I can tell you that seven persons died on the spot. Others are receiving treatment in the hospital," Opara said.
